      If you're talking about Nas, then I think you're confusing "slick" with unorthodox styling. While Nas moved in a snake-like way that conjures the word "slick", he's not what one typically refers to as a slick boxer. Which, is extremely solid fundamentals with attention to defense and counter-punching.

      Roy isn't the best example of slickness either. Toney or Mayweather would be better examples of what people refer to as a "slick" fighter. Roy is the poster-boy for unorthodox athleticism, not necessarily slickness.
